Biddeford, Maine gets a BestPlaces Cost of Living score of 109.9, which means the total cost of housing, food, childcare, transportation, healthcare, taxes, and other necessities is 9.9% higher than the U.S. average and 13.3% higher than the average for Maine.

Biddeford, ME

Housing costs in Biddeford?
A typical home costs $404,700, which is 19.7% more expensive than the national average of $338,100 and 21.2% more expensive than the average Maine home, at $334,000. Renting a two-bedroom unit in Biddeford costs $1,320 per month, which is 7.7% cheaper than the national average of $1,430 and 5.3% more than the state average of $1,250.

Can I afford Biddeford?
To live comfortably in Biddeford, Maine, a minimum annual income of $77,400 for a family, and $41,600 for a single person is recommended.
